Add the date picker to your cart page

Updated 23 July 2026

The cart page is the most popular location: shoppers pick one date for the whole order, right above the Checkout button.

Set it up

  1. In Flare, open Date selector (or the setup wizard if you're still onboarding).
  2. Choose Cart page as the location. Flare opens the Shopify theme editor on your cart template with the block ready to add.
  3. Confirm the Cart Page Date Picker block appears in the left-hand panel. If it isn't there, click Add block → Apps → Cart Page Date Picker.
  4. Click Save (top right of the theme editor).
  5. Back in Flare, confirm the step — Flare detects the live block automatically.

Check it worked

Open your storefront, add a physical product to the cart, and view the cart page. The picker sits above the Checkout button with your configured label (default: "Select a delivery date").

Rules to know

  • Make sure the SLIDE CART Date Picker app embed is off (theme editor → App embeds). That embed is only for cart drawers; running both shows two calendars.
  • The block positions itself above the Checkout button automatically. To place it elsewhere on the page, see Repositioning the block.
  • The picker only renders for carts with physical products.
  • If your theme uses a cart drawer and shoppers rarely see the cart page, use the drawer guide instead.
